Overview

The DC1241 is a demonstration circuit designed to evaluate the LTM9001 16-bit receiver subsystem, which integrates a high-speed amplifier and ADC. This design document provides layout recommendations and external circuitry details for optimal performance. The board features a wideband input transformer for single-ended RF signal evaluation and output LVDS buffers. It is designed to interface with the DC890 Data Acquisition board, allowing users to analyze performance using PScope data processing software. The board supports multiple input configurations, including AC-coupled, DC-coupled, single-ended, and differential inputs. Additional features include jumpers for PGA gain selection, output randomization, ADC shutdown, and internal dither control.
